Q: Why do Lintbird snapshot tests fail on release branches?

A: Snapshots are regenerated per branch; stale ones from trunk cause diffs. Run the refresh script before tagging. The script pulls the baseline archive from the Corvette share, which prompts for the recovery passphrase noted directly beneath this answer.

strongbox words: raldor-eliir-lamael

Leadership Review Briefing — Logistics Switch

Quick heads-up before Thursday's session: we're moving from Carrowhale Freight to Dunmere Logistics at the end of next quarter. Better lane coverage, roughly 8% lower cost per shipment, and proper weekend dispatch. Expect some bumpiness during the four-week cutover, so pad your delivery promises. Questions to the ops channel, please. The bigger picture behind the switch is below.

management briefing: Only 33 of the 205 pilot accounts renewed Kasath, so a churn review is set for October 17. Weniusek Logistics is in early talks to buy Holethax Freight for about $345.6 million.

INTERNAL MEMO — Heads of Department

Re: Support Outsourcing Plan

We intend to transition tier-one customer support to Corvell Outsourcing, starting with the Halbrook product line. Timeline: pilot next quarter, full cutover two quarters later. Headcount impacts are still under review; no announcements to teams yet. Direct all questions to the transition office. The confidential plan summary follows below.

board note of tawip-fajop: Lamwynix Holdings is in early talks to buy Tammirax Works for about $473.8 million. The Istax launch date is November 23, and nothing goes to the press before then. Legal wants the Aldielek Partners term sheet countersigned before May 19.

## Service Accounts — Schema Registry

Our event schemas live in Fernwick, the registry behind the Oxtail pipeline. Every publisher needs a service account; humans shouldn't push schemas with personal creds. New folks: grab the shared staging account until your team's is provisioned. The staging account's key for Fernwick is right here.

app token of hawif-kafof = kto15_B3AN0KfpZRy4TLc